Madame Tussauds London
Maximum Guests: 800
- Overview
- Layout & Spaces
- Pricing
- Menus & Brochures
- Amenities
- Location
Fancy walking down the red carpet and rubbing your shoulders with the lookalikes of who-is-who in the celebrity world, all replicated in uncannily lifelike wax figures? Experience the allure of stardom at Madame Tussauds London and turn your gathering into an unforgettable spectacle as you host London’s most coveted occasion amidst the modern glamour of Madame Tussauds. The venue will elevate your event experiences to unparalleled heights. From glitzy awards ceremonies and immersive parties to enchanting Christmas celebrations, our venue offers an immersive, VIP atmosphere. Beyond the red-carpet entrance exclusive to your attendees, Madame Tussauds London houses over 150 strikingly life-like wax figures in a collection of state-of-the-art spaces, perfectly suited to hosting a variety of events. As guests step inside, they are swept away by a whirlwind of glamour, action, and excitement. Neon lighting creates an electric ambiance and ensures that every moment is charged with energy and engagement. Choose the award-winning Madame Tussauds London, a venue that effortlessly combines grandeur and glamour with meaningful global contribution. Here, your event isn’t just a gathering; it’s a star-studded extravaganza that leaves a lasting positive impact on the world.
Layout
326 Seating
800 Standing
10 Round